NOTES:
SLS:  Squadron Leadership School – for Davis Award (L2) – Course focus: Basic Squadron
operations, programs and administration.

TLC: Training Leaders of Cadets – for Senior Member Officers who work with Cadets and
the Cadet Program and Activities

UCC: Unit Commander’s Course – for current and future Squadron Commanders, Deputy
Commanders, and Senior Sqdn Staff Officers

CLC: Corporate Learning Course – for Loening Award (L3) – Course focus: Basic Wing
operations, programs and administration, and relationship with the squadrons.

Training Leaders of Cadets (TLC) are strategically scheduled prior to cadet activities
scheduled for the summer  (i.e. encampment, Hawk CLS etc)

Train the Trainer Courses for SLS, TLC, UCC, and CLC staff and instructors, will be held
throughout the year at the convenience of the officers who volunteer to develop a core
course training staff as well as support for our professional development officers
throughout the PA Wing.

Specialty Track Learning Labs and workshops will be scheduled periodically throughout the
PA Wing as members dictate by their interest and popularity… if interested in a specific
Specialty Track Learning Lab/Workshop, contact Capt Annette Carlson at cappdo@aol.com

July:  No Professional Development Program courses are scheduled in July as other cadet
and senior activities are generally held during this time, (i.e., Cadet Encampment, Cadet
Leadership School and Regional (RSC) and National Activities)
